Lamb korma is a rich and flavorful Indian dish known for its creamy, aromatic sauce and tender pieces of lamb. The lamb is marinated in yogurt and spices like cumin, coriander, and turmeric to enhance flavor and tenderness. The sauce is typically made with a base of onions, garlic, and ginger, which are sautéed until golden. Ground nuts such as cashews or almonds are often added for a smooth, nutty flavor. The dish is finished with cream or coconut milk for a luscious texture. Lamb korma is served hot with rice or naan and garnished with fresh cilantro, offering a comforting and satisfying meal.
